Drip Coffee Makers
Leak coffee machine are a staple in many UK families. They operate by heating water and dripping it through ground coffee, leading to a tidy, filtered brew.
Pros:Convenience: Ideal for brewing multiple cups.Programmability: Many models include timers, enabling for fresh coffee at your desired time.Cons:Limitations in flavour: Compared to other approaches, the taste can be less complicated.2. Espresso Machines
For those who crave a robust buy coffee machines experience, espresso machines are the go-to alternative. They use pressure to require hot water through finely-ground coffee.
Pros:Concentrated coffee: Produces rich, full-flavoured espresso.Flexibility: Allows you to create different coffee drinks like lattes and coffees.Cons:Complexity: May require practice to master.3. French Press
A French press is a straightforward gadget that brews coffee by soaking ground coffee in hot water and then separating the premises with a plunger.
Pros:Rich flavour: Retains oils that add depth to the coffee.Cons:Pouring strategy: Requires a little ability to put without spilling ground coffee.4. Aeropress
The Aeropress is a compact and portable coffee maker that enables fast brewing. It's best for those who want a rich cup without the fuss.
Pros:Versatility: Can adjust brewing time to change flavour profile.Cons:Single servings only: Not ideal for numerous cups.5. Single-Serve Pod Machines
These machines have actually gained enormous appeal, especially for their convenience. They use pre-packaged pods, making coffee preparation a breeze.
Pros:Variety: Numerous pod flavours are readily available.Cons:Cost: Buying pods can add up in time.6. Cold Brew Coffee Makers
Cold brew coffee machine are created to steep coffee premises in cold water for a prolonged period.

When choosing a coffee maker, several functions must be top-of-mind:
Capacity: Consider how many cups of coffee you generally make in one go.Material: Stainless steel models can be more long lasting and temperature maintaining than plastic ones.Relieve of Cleaning: Many machines featured detachable parts for simple cleaning; go with these.Programmability: Timers and different developing settings enhance convenience and personalization.Spending plan: Coffee makers range commonly in price. For newbies, a drip coffee maker or a French press is suggested. They are user-friendly and supply delicious outcomes with very little hassle.
2. How frequently should I clean my coffee maker?
It's advisable to clean your Coffee makers uk maker each month, getting rid of any accumulation of oil and mineral deposits to keep the quality of your brews.
3. Are single-serve pod machines worth it?
Single-serve pod machines are outstanding for convenience and variety, but they can become costly with time due to the price of the pods.
4. Is cold brew coffee healthier than routine coffee?
Cold brew coffee is often lower in acidity, making it easier on the stomach, however health benefits depend on various aspects consisting of active ingredients and individual dietary factors to consider.
5. Can I make espresso without an espresso machine?
Yes, you can utilize a French press or an Aeropress to make a focused coffee that imitates espresso, though the flavours and crema will differ.
